diff options
author | Andi Kleen <ak@linux.intel.com> | 2014-11-11 05:10:46 +0000 |
---|---|---|
committer | Andi Kleen <ak@gcc.gnu.org> | 2014-11-11 05:10:46 +0000 |
commit | 300553307af73f9a4ba83affc62c8263d3b90f9e (patch) | |
tree | ab28ef9ddf888513dad4c681fd2135b4986ef8f2 /gcc | |
parent | 784b508c3046bdf7ae23ce8bad7c03e15ec63312 (diff) | |
download | gcc-300553307af73f9a4ba83affc62c8263d3b90f9e.zip gcc-300553307af73f9a4ba83affc62c8263d3b90f9e.tar.gz gcc-300553307af73f9a4ba83affc62c8263d3b90f9e.tar.bz2 |
Fix some of the existing Cilk tests for the new errors.
gcc/testsuite/:
2014-11-10 Andi Kleen <ak@linux.intel.com>
* c-c++-common/cilk-plus/AN/misc.c (main): Handle
new cilk errors.
From-SVN: r217335
Diffstat (limited to 'gcc')
-rw-r--r-- | gcc/testsuite/ChangeLog | 5 | ||||
-rw-r--r-- | gcc/testsuite/c-c++-common/cilk-plus/AN/misc.c | 8 |
2 files changed, 9 insertions, 4 deletions
diff --git a/gcc/testsuite/ChangeLog b/gcc/testsuite/ChangeLog index 56214a1..3672bc6 100644 --- a/gcc/testsuite/ChangeLog +++ b/gcc/testsuite/ChangeLog @@ -1,5 +1,10 @@ 2014-11-10 Andi Kleen <ak@linux.intel.com> + * c-c++-common/cilk-plus/AN/misc.c (main): Handle + new cilk errors. + +2014-11-10 Andi Kleen <ak@linux.intel.com> + * c-c++-common/cilk-plus/CK/errors.c: New test. 2014-11-11 Uros Bizjak <ubizjak@gmail.com> diff --git a/gcc/testsuite/c-c++-common/cilk-plus/AN/misc.c b/gcc/testsuite/c-c++-common/cilk-plus/AN/misc.c index 814786b..dcc414f 100644 --- a/gcc/testsuite/c-c++-common/cilk-plus/AN/misc.c +++ b/gcc/testsuite/c-c++-common/cilk-plus/AN/misc.c @@ -73,13 +73,13 @@ int main (void) while (ii != array2[1:x:3][1:2:1]) /* { dg-error "cannot be used as a condition for while statement" } */ x = 2; - do { /* { dg-error "cannot be used as a condition for a do-while statement" "" { target c } } */ + do { x = 3; - } while (ii != array2[:][:]); /* { dg-error "cannot be used as a condition for a do-while statement" "" { target c++ } } */ + } while (ii != array2[:][:]); /* { dg-error "cannot be used as a condition for a do-while statement" } */ - do { /* { dg-error "cannot be used as a condition for a do-while statement" "" { target c } } */ + do { x = 2; - } while (ii != (x + array2[:][1:x:2]) + 2); /* { dg-error "cannot be used as a condition for a do-while statement" "" { target c++ } } */ + } while (ii != (x + array2[:][1:x:2]) + 2); /* { dg-error "cannot be used as a condition for a do-while statement" } */ do { x += 3; |